[horse] Cade (1734–1756) was an important foundation sire of Thoroughbred racehorses. He was the Leading sire in Great Britain and Ireland in 1752, 1753, 1758, 1759 and 1760. ==Breeding== Bred by Francis Godolphin, 2nd Earl of Godolphin, he was by the Thoroughbred foundation sire, the Godolphin Arabian. • (a.) Bred by hand; domesticated; petted. • (n.) A barrel or cask, as of fish. • (v. t.) To bring up or nourish by hand, or with tenderness; to coddle; to tame. • (n.) A species of juniper (Juniperus Oxycedrus) of Mediterranean countries.

A cade was a British measurement for herrings equal to 500 fish.
